Output 62d154a21f30566564c8984df15b14c738855ffc88d621b5293a99c9a1fb8c77:2

value
67036
script pubkey
OP_0 OP_PUSHBYTES_20 ed68ff9bc11ae3b29b82cb40039546df7727c131
address
bc1qa450lx7prt3m9xuzedqq892xmamj0sf3lsw72n
transaction
62d154a21f30566564c8984df15b14c738855ffc88d621b5293a99c9a1fb8c77